The Ethicist: Drug-Stash Ettiquette?

NPR's Steve Inskeep holds his biweekly chat with Randy Cohen, who writes an ethics column for New York Times Magazine. They discuss the ethical dilemma of listener Paula Cartwright in Cedarburg, Wis., who says she found a plastic bag of white powder resembling cocaine in her son's belongings.
